Description

DESCRIPTION

You will be responsible for managing all financial aspects of our payment processing systems including monitoring and resolving transaction differences and dealing with escalated customer and payer queries. In addition, you will manage a small team based in the UK and India.
The Payment Systems Success Manager will work closely with internal stakeholders across the group to ensure smooth running of our payment processing platforms. The role requires excellent problem solving and reconciliation skills as well as great verbal & written communication skills.

Responsibilities
  • Provide high quality customer service at all times through verbal & written communication.
  • Proactively monitor payment flows through the use of existing reports.
  • Handle any transaction discrepancies and resolve differences between internal and external systems.
  • Further develop monitoring controls and assist with implementing appropriate solutions.
  • Manage a small team of direct reports, responsible for finance customer support and daily payment system tasks.
  • Deepen the relationship with internal teams, such as Product & Development to collaboratively improve customer, payer and internal experience.
  • Oversee credit control tasks for customer and payer debts in our payments systems.
  • Manage Direct Debit Indemnity Claims (DDICs) and Chargeback challenge processes.
  • Provide reporting and analysis on transaction discrepancies, DDICs, Chargebacks and support ticket trends and identify possible improvements to reduce volumes.
  • Monitor compliance with BACS and merchant scheme rules.
